📘 Fundamentos de TypeScript
📖 Definición
TypeScript es un lenguaje superset de JavaScript desarrollado por Microsoft. Agrega un sistema de tipos estáticos a JavaScript, permitiendo detectar errores en el momento de escritura del código y mejorando las funciones de autocompletado de las herramientas de desarrollo. El código TypeScript se transforma a JavaScript mediante compilación para ser ejecutado.
[The entire translation follows the exact same strategy - keeping code blocks intact, translating explanatory text naturally to Spanish while preserving technical terms in English. I'll save space by not reprinting the entire document.]
🎓 Próximos pasos
Si has entendido los fundamentos de TypeScript, te recomendamos aprender:
- ¿Qué es React? (documento pendiente) - Desarrollo de React con TypeScript
- ¿Qué es un bundler? - Entorno de compilación de TypeScript
- ¿Qué es TDD? (documento pendiente) - Escritura de pruebas con TypeScript
🎬 Conclusión
TypeScript hace JavaScript más seguro y productivo:
- Seguridad de tipos: Prevención de errores anticipada
- Autocompletado: Mejora de la velocidad de desarrollo
- Refactorización: Cambios de código seguros
- Documentación: El código es documentación
¡TypeScript es esencial en proyectos de gran escala y colaboración en equipo! Aunque tiene una curva de aprendizaje, ¡definitivamente vale la pena invertir en su estudio!